WHITE STONE—The White Stone Town Council emerged from an executive session Thursday, March 4, with a decision to invest in the purchase of additional properties as part of its public sewer and downtown revitalization projects.
Council gave Mayor Randy Reeves authority to pursue financing for a bridge loan up to $2 million for the completion of Phase II of the sewage project. This will include the purchase of land, engineering, project bidding and initial construction.
